Question
A 150 kW water pump is expected to generate a head of 105m across the pump when running at best efficiency point, BEP, at a speed of 2500 rpm. If the efficiency of the pump is 77%, determine the specific speed and suggest the type of the pump best suited to this duty.
Assumptions: Take g = 9.81 m/s2 and the density and kinematic energy of water as 1000 kg/m3 and 1 × 10-6 m2/s
